[0003] In the patent "A Vivaldi Printed Antenna with Ultra-Wideband Dual Polarization Characteristics" (publication number: CN203826551U), Changzhou Jihe RF Electronics Technology Co., Ltd. proposed a double-sided printing that couples two microstrip lines for feeding Vivaldi antenna unit, the method of crossing to form a dual-polarized antenna; comb-shaped unequal-length corrugations are loaded on the flanks of the exponentially changing metal patch to improve the impedance bandwidth; comb-shaped chokes are also loaded on the tail of the antenna radiation patch grid to reduce the backward radiation and increase the antenna gain; although this approach increases the antenna gain, it also narrows the beam width accordingly. big drop
[0004] East China Normal University in the patent application "Multi-band Broadband Gradient Slot Antenna and Orthogonal Dual Polarization Broadband Gradient Slot Antenna" (publication number: CN105514588A), has a dual-band central antenna part with a gradient slot structure, and a dual The low-frequency peripheral antenna part of the slot line radiation structure forms a whole, which expands the bandwidth of the antenna; and the two element antennas are orthogonally crossed, which solves the conflict that the thickness of the dielectric substrate is greater than the width of the slot line, and reduces the two poles. [0043] A specific implementation example is provided below:figure 1 It shows the structural model of the linearly polarized tapered groove antenna unit with the working frequency band of 12GHz-19GHz. The antenna unit is bonded by two Arlon AD350A printed boards with a length of 14mm, a width of 12.5mm, a thickness of 0.5mm, and a relative dielectric constant of 3.5. made. The top and bottom of the antenna are metal radiation patches with tapered grooves, and the middle is a microstrip feeder. The index line of the tapered groove is determined by the formula (1) through HFSS electromagnetic simulation software simulation optimization: where x=10mm, y=9.4mm, a=-0.04, b=0.8. The circular groove connected to the end of the tapered groove has a radius of r0=0.5mm; the passive oscillators on the left and right sides of the radiation patch have a width of w=0.2mm and a height of h=7mm. The invention relates to a broadband dual-linear polarization cone chopping groove antenna; a cone chopping groove radiating paste with a parasitic element and an inclined side is established; a series of metallic via holes are arranged at outline edges of the index line of the cone chopping groove antenna and a feed microstrip line; moreover, two linear polarized cone chopping groove antenna units are aligned according to T-shaped structure with disconnected middle part, so as to form a dual-line polarized antenna. The broadband dual-linear polarization cone chopping groove antenna has the property of wide wave beam of the broadband, and can eliminate the standing wave distorted point caused by resonance in scanning the wide angle of the broadband.

technical field [0001] The invention belongs to the technical field of antennas, and relates to a broadband double-line polarized tapered slot antenna. Background technique [0002] The tapered slot antenna is a kind of non-resonant antenna, which has the advantages of wide frequency band, unidirectional radiation, simple structure, easy processing, light weight and low cost. In 1979, Mr. P.J.Gibson proposed the tapered slot antenna (Vivaldi) antenna with exponential line gradient. This antenna has the advantages of low sidelobe, moderate gain, and adjustable beam width. This antenna has received extensive attention since its birth. It is widely used in microwave fields such as satellite communication and bottom-penetrating radar.
